H7267 — רוֹגֶז

Hebrew / Aramaic entry for Bible study and original-language reference.

Hebrewrogeznoun mascOccurrences: 7TWOT: 2112a

Definition / Gloss

Strong's Number:H7267
Word:רוֹגֶז
Part of Speech:noun masc
Etymology:from H7264
Language:Hebrew
Occurrences:7
Transliteration:rogez
Phonetic Spelling/Pronunciation:ro'-ghez
Meaning:1. commotion, restlessness (of a horse), crash (of thunder), disquiet, anger
KJV Renderings:fear, noise, rage, trouble(-ing), wrath.

Brown-Driver-Briggs Enhanced

BDB7739

רֹ֫גֶז noun masculine Job 3:26 agitation, excitement, raging; — ׳ ר absolute Hab 3:2 +, construct Job 37:2 suffix רָנְזֶךָ֑ Isa 14:3 — raging Job 3:17 disquiet, turmoil Isa 14:3; Job 3:26; Job 14:1 raging, wrath Hab 3:2 קֹלוֺ ׳ ר Job 37:2 rumbling of his voice (i.e. thunder); of excitement of warhorse, בְּרַעַשׁ וְרֹגֶּז Job 39:24.
